I have seen the notation for the class of all ordinals to be $\rm Ord$ or $\rm On$, is there an analogous notation for the class of all cardinals?

Nothing particular standard, but $\rm Card$ has been used before, I have seen $\Gamma(M)$ denoting the cardinals of a model $M$, although more in the context of failure of choice where this is a partial order.

Cantor originally used Tav (ת) the last letter of the Hebrew alphabet to denote the class of cardinals. But that didn't stick.
